- Brief Summary
This prospective observational study evaluates the association of peri-procedural changes in renal regional oxygen saturation and post-procedural acute kidney injury in patients undergoing transcatheter aortic valve implantation.
- Detailed Description
This prospective observational cohort study evaluated the association of renal regional oxygen saturation, measured during transcatheter aortic valve implantation, and post-procedural acute kidney injury. Renal regional oxygen saturation is measured using near-infrared spectroscopy on the skin surface over the kidneys.
